Gundi Jahangeer Village

Gundi Jahangeer is an inhabited village in Kupwara Sub-district of Kupwara district, Jammu and Kashmir. Its Census village code is 000048, the Census 2011 record lists 1,035 people in 118 households and the reported area is 66.8 hectares. The local references include Khumriyal Gram Panchayat, Sogam CD Block and the nearest town reference is Kupwara at about 7 km.

Population and Social Groups

The Census 2011 record lists 1,035 people in 118 households, with 671 male residents and 364 female residents. The average household size is 8.77, and SC share is 0% and ST share is 45.8% for Gundi Jahangeer. Population density works out to about 1,549.4 people per sq km.

Land Use and Local Economy

Land-use records for Gundi Jahangeer show that reported agricultural commodities include Rice and Carpet, net sown area is 40.5 hectares and irrigated land is 17.4 hectares (43%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
